What I bought -
Toaster Struddels - 2 boxes at 1.59 each, 2 $.75 TGT coupons, $1 off 2 MFG coupon - final price = $.68, or $.34 each
Toaster Strudels - 2 boxes at 1.75 each, 2 $.75 TGT coupons, $1 off 2 MFG coupon - final price = $1 or $.50 each
Target Granola Bars - 5 boxes on sale for $1.75 each, 5 $1 TGT coupons - final price = $3.75 or $.75 ea
Nature Valley Granola Bars - 2 12 ct boxes at $2 each, 2 $1 TGT coupons, 2 MFG $1 coupons, final price = 0
Nature Valley Granola Bars - 2 12 ct boxes at $2 each, 2 $1 TGT coupons, 1 $.75 off 2 coupon, final price = $1.25 or $.63 each
Nature Valley Granola Bars - 5 4ct boxes at $.99 each,5 $.75 TGT Coupons - final price $1.20 or $.24 ea
Starkist Tuna - 3 cans at $.59 ea, 3 $.50 TGT coupons, Final price = $.27 or $.09 ea
Starkist Tuna lunch kit - 2 pks at 1.34 ea, 2 $.50 TGT coupons, final price = $1.68 or $.84 ea
Del Monte (not good deal) Fruit Cups - $1.79 ea, 2 $.50 TGT coupons, final price 2.58 or 1.29 ea
Total price before 28 Coupons = 36.11
Total after 28 coupons = 12.41
Total savings = 23.70
